The Rise of Barrio Fino and Its Impact

Before we jump into the En Directo concert, let's rewind a bit to the release of Barrio Fino, the studio album. This album, released in 2004, was a game-changer. It wasn't just a collection of songs; it was a statement. Daddy Yankee, or Raymond Ayala, crafted an album that blended raw street narratives with irresistible beats. Tracks like "Gasolina," "Lo Que Pasó, Pasó," and "King Daddy" weren't just hits; they were anthems. "Gasolina," in particular, blew up worldwide, introducing reggaeton to a mainstream audience that had never heard anything like it before. Barrio Fino wasn't just popular in the Latin community; it resonated with people from all walks of life. This album redefined what was possible for Latin music, proving that Spanish-language tracks could dominate global charts. The album's success paved the way for future generations of reggaeton artists.

The impact was undeniable. The album was certified platinum multiple times over. It helped catapult Daddy Yankee into superstardom. It was also the spark that ignited a global craze for reggaeton.
